The proposed mega Shivling is envisioned as a symbol of faith, devotion, and India’s rich spiritual heritage. Dedicated to Lord Shiva, the towering monument is expected to attract millions of pilgrims, tourists, and spiritual seekers from across India and around the world.
Experts believe the project could emerge as a major landmark in Varanasi, complementing the city’s existing religious attractions, including the famous Kashi Vishwanath Temple and the sacred Ganga Ghats.
Major Boost for Religious Tourism in Varanasi
The installation of the giant Shivling is likely to significantly boost religious tourism in Uttar Pradesh. Increased visitor footfall could create new opportunities for local businesses, hotels, transport services, and cultural enterprises connected to pilgrimage tourism.
Plans for the site may include landscaped gardens, meditation areas, visitor facilities, and spaces for spiritual gatherings, making it a prominent destination for devotees and tourists alike.
Devotees Welcome the Landmark Project
The announcement has generated excitement among devotees, who view the project as a grand tribute to Lord Shiva. Many believe the monument will strengthen Varanasi’s identity as the spiritual capital of India and further elevate its global recognition.
While official details regarding approvals, construction timelines, and project specifications are yet to be announced, the proposed 130-foot Shivling in Varanasi is already drawing widespread attention across the religious and tourism sectors.
